Southeast saw some tournament action  on Saturday. They took  a  2-0 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Adrian Blackhawks. The Knights have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back matches.
 Adrian's win was a true team effort, with many players turning in solid performances. Perhaps the best among them was   Lizzie Clifton, who  had 19  aces and one  assist. Those  19  aces gave  Clifton a new career-high.
Southeast's loss dropped their record down to 1-5. As for Adrian,  the  victory made it two in a row for them and  bumps their season record up to 10-4.
 Southeast w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next  contest,  a  2-0  defeat against West Platte on the 27th. As for Adrian, they also did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next  matchup,  a  2-0  win against Chrisman on the 27th.
